Transaction 2666f4fddfe7d7a509560a7bc83a90f9ffe8e1208cebdea0e33c43e91cddff64
1 Input
1 Output
-
2666f4fddfe7d7a509560a7bc83a90f9ffe8e1208cebdea0e33c43e91cddff64:0
- value
- 143726
- script pubkey
- OP_0 OP_PUSHBYTES_20 a8b8149a37e37d9ac0712f5b46ea972087f7a5b1
- address
- bc1q4zupfx3hud7e4sr39ad5d65hyzrl0fd3vygp98